在当今高度互联的数字世界中,虚拟私人网络(VPN)已成为企业、远程办公用户和隐私意识强的个人保护数据传输安全的核心工具,许多人对“VPN报文”这一术语感到陌生——它究竟是什么?又是如何实现加密通信、身份验证与隧道封装的?本文将从技术原理到实际应用场景,深入剖析VPN报文的本质,帮助网络工程师理解其工作机制,并为配置与故障排查提供实用指导。
什么是VPN报文?它是通过加密隧道传输的数据包,通常包含原始应用层数据(如HTTP请求、邮件内容等),并被封装在一层或多层协议头中,形成具有认证、加密和完整性保护功能的数据单元,这个过程发生在OSI模型的网络层(Layer 3)或传输层(Layer 4),具体取决于所使用的VPN协议类型(如IPsec、OpenVPN、WireGuard等)。
以最常用的IPsec协议为例,其报文结构分为两个阶段:第一阶段是IKE(Internet Key Exchange)协商,用于建立安全联盟(SA),交换密钥;第二阶段是ESP(Encapsulating Security Payload)或AH(Authentication Header)封装原始IP报文,原始报文被加密(ESP)或仅校验完整性(AH),再包裹上新的IP头(源地址为本地网关,目的地址为远端网关),这使得外部攻击者即使截获报文也无法读取原始内容,从而实现端到端的安全通信。
另一个常见场景是基于SSL/TLS的OpenVPN,这类报文使用TLS协议对数据进行加密,同时借助TCP或UDP传输,其报文结构包括握手消息(Client Hello、Server Hello)、证书验证、密钥交换以及最终的应用数据封装,由于OpenVPN常运行在应用层(Layer 7),其灵活性高,支持动态IP分配和NAT穿越,非常适合移动设备接入。
为什么需要关注VPN报文的细节?原因有三:一是性能优化——若报文因加密算法复杂度过高导致延迟上升,可通过调整加密套件(如从AES-256改为AES-128)提升效率;二是故障诊断——当用户报告连接异常时,抓包分析(如Wireshark)能快速定位问题是否源于报文丢失、序列号错乱或认证失败;三是安全审计——检查报文中的源IP、时间戳、会话ID可辅助识别非法访问行为。
现代零信任架构(Zero Trust)正推动VPN向SD-WAN和SASE(Secure Access Service Edge)演进,在此背景下,传统静态IPsec隧道逐渐被细粒度策略控制的动态通道取代,报文不仅携带数据,还嵌入身份令牌(JWT)、设备指纹等元信息,实现“永不信任、始终验证”的安全原则。
理解VPN报文不仅是网络工程师的基本功,更是构建可信网络环境的关键,无论是设计企业级私有云接入方案,还是为远程员工部署安全通道,掌握其封装机制、加密流程和调试技巧,都将极大提升运维效率与安全性,随着量子计算威胁日益临近,更强大的后量子加密算法(PQC)也将在下一代VPN报文中扮演重要角色——这正是我们持续探索的方向。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






